HC Deb 25 November 1985 vol 87 cc467-8W
Mr. Cohen

asked the Secretary of State for Northern Ireland what arrangements operate for the logging of those who have access to (a) computer and (b) manual files kept by his Department on individuals; and if he will describe the procedures in operation for both categories.

Mr. Tom King

There are specific guidelines on security of automatically processed data in Government Departments. These are contained in "Protection of Information in Computer Systems" and "Central Government Code of Practice No 27" issued by the central computer and telecommunications agency and these guidelines have been accepted by Northern Ireland Departments.
